Cons:
poor quality components
This engine has less than 500 miles on it and started to come apart. I have one valve sinking into retainer so rocker hits retainer first instead of valve stem. 2 pushrods have lost the ball ends. six of eight exhaust vavle stems are mushrooming. When I called Allen all he said was call procomp its there parts. I asked him what procomp had to do with it since I was supposed to have bought manley valves and elgin cam and lifters. his reply again was call procomp its there parts. His listing states Manley valves, Elgin cam and lifters Keith black Pistons. his listing also says "don't settle for someone trying to sell you cheap cast pistons or no name internal components, insist on only the finest quality for your street or race car."
